I increased the VAD to 750, and it seems to be working OK now.
I'll try it for a few days and report back if there's still a problem.
I still think that the microphone should be disabled while the speaker is active, since this issue will continue to come up as more people start using Willow.

I still think that the microphone should be disabled while the speaker is active, since this issue will continue to come up as more people start using Whisper.
My gut feeling says this will be too timing sensitive and actually make the experience worse, but we're going to test it locally and make a decision based on those test results.
from willow.
You can download a Willow image that mutes the mic before playing wake confirmation tone and unmutes afterwards: https://github.com/toverainc/willow/actions/runs/7223902325
You can OTA update it via WAS following the instructions here: https://github.com/toverainc/willow-application-server#upgrade-with-your-own-willow-builds
As I suspected, mute is too slow and in my testing it's not a good experience at all. However I've never actually used the wake confirmation tone, so I've no previous experience to compare it against. Interested in getting feedback from others.
